Tom, I was wrong....Relationships doesn't show the relationship between the forms, but ARInside DOES....so, from ARInside, go to the log form in question and go to the 'Audit Settings' and it tells you the forms that use that audit form....that is of course assuming you have an ARInside of the system already, or are able to run one :)
